First a phone screen with the Recruiter, then a 30 min phone call in which I had to remind the hiring manager that she was late for her next meeting. Next I met with two senior folks in the department. After a day, they scheduled me for 5 additional Zoom interviews, over two days. I met with the first two on Monday, sent my Thank You emails. Tuesday I waited for the first of three interviewers to join the Zoom, and nearly 10 min into the 30-min slot I emailed the Recruiter asking if the person was running late, or not going to make it -- I'd silenced my phone for the interviews, so I missed her return call, but her vm said "sorry we had to cancel, we'll reach out to reschedule". That's 10 days ago, and the Recruiter hasn't responded to 2 emails, and a vm I left. This is a senior level position; the fact that they'd completely ghost a candidate who had already been through three rounds, then having the candidate wait 10 min for an interview they forgot to cancel is asinine.
